JUSTICE AJAY KUMAR TRIPATHI) Date: 03-08-2017 Heard learned counsel for the appellants and learned senior counsel representing the erstwhile Electricity Board and now Power Distribution Company.

The writ application filed for regularization under the erstwhile Bihar State Electricity Board was dismissed by the learned

Patna High Court LPA No.998 of 2015 dt.03-08-2017 2/2 Single Judge primarily on the ground that the issue of regularization of contingent Bill Clerks, who were engaged on commission basis, has been considered and answered in the negative by a Division Bench, which is the case of Kamelesh Kumar Singh vs. State of Bihar & others. The order was dated 05.11.1997.

The strenuous effort made on behalf of the counsel for the appellants, as if they were hired by the erstwhile Electricity Board, is an innovation of argument and not of substance. The facts stand that these engagements used to be done on a commission basis, which can also be loosely said to be piecemeal basis as is the stand of the counsel for the appellants. It makes no difference. Even otherwise since the erstwhile Electricity Board now stands abolished, there cannot be a mandamus upon a body, which is non-existent now. The new company cannot be bound by such engagement done by the erstwhile Board.

The appeal has no merit. It is dismissed.
